Summary on the Index System of Ecological Balanced Fertilization for Rice

摘要 This paper studied the index system of ecological balanced fertilization for rice by data mining method based on data of"3414 fertilizer field trials"of rice by published papers from national soil testing and recommendation since 2005.The results and conclusions were as follows:①the optimum N,P and K fertilization amounts of rice were within the normal range,and the application of this standard could not cause obvious non-point source pollution.②N,P and K conversion ratios were 76.4%,166.58%and 261.89%higher than N,P and K utilization ratios under the optimum fertilizer amount of rice,respectively.③At present,the soil N for rice was in a low equilibrium stage,and soil P and K were in the middle and high level,in which P was in the accumulation stage,while K was in the depletion stage.④The relationship between fertilizer effect or fertility and optimum production had consistency.The fertilizer effect was negatively correlated with the optimum fertilization amount of its own nutrient.N,P and K fertilizers had mutual promoting effect when they were balanced.Soil nutrient played an inhibitory role in the fertilizer efficiency of its own nutrient.Soil nutrient sometimes played a role in promoting the efficiency of other nutrients,and sometimes inhibited them.It was a positive correlation between soil nutrients with the same attribute.
